| I've been shooting for around 12 years. Inspiration to pick up the camera came from my father Frank, who was a founding member and pretty much the first photographer to work on the surfing magazine "Tracks" back in the late 60s/early 70s. The magazine was being made in our house at Whale Beach. A bachelor of Arts in Communication gave me a grounding in technical and conceptual techniques and a few years surfing around the world after Uni got the travel bug out of my system. My first 7 years in photography was spent shooting product and furniture catalogues using medium format plate cameras in the studios at Leichhardt. This grounded my lighting and technical abilities. Personal shoots were worked on after hours and on weekends. I opened my first studio in Chippendale 6 years ago, shooting fashion, beauty, food and still life for Advertising Agencies, Magazines, Design Companies and Publishing Houses. Working on a wide variety of clients including campaigns for Coca Cola, Midori, Baileys Irish Cream, Campari, Gloria Jeans, Oporto, Samsung, ABC stores, Mitsubishi, Breville, Jenny Craig, Nivea, Woolworths and Aldi supermarkets. My current studio is in Newtown. It's in an old Italian Shoe factory with 400sqm of internal studio space, 2 commercial kitchens, tonnes of natural light, a great coffee machine and all day parking.
